I eat a lot of seafood. My favourite meal is a whole crab with a mayo sauce which I just sit and crack with a nutcracker or hammer! I also eat loads of prawns and fish.

One of my other favourite meals is chicken and quinoa. I cook the quinoa in veg stock and then when it's done I mix in fresh lime juice and coriander. Dry fry the chicken (thighs as I like the brown meat) and steam some asparagus. Put it all together and it's delicious. I also eat sweet potatoes.
I don't like the feeling of being full. It feel bloaty and uncomfortable and none of these things bloat me out.

At the weekend I do have what I like. This morning I had a bacon and egg sandwich which was delicious, but I did go for a 6 mile run too.

I make it my aim to ONLY eat food I love. If I don't love it, I find it easy to refuse. Also, now I've lost weight, I don't want to undo all the good work by porking out and putting it all back on! It's my motivation.

I NEVER count calories!!!! The last thing I want is to think about food! I want to eat what I like without worrying. I'm lucky that I do like very healthy foods. For example I always take a salad for lunch at work because I love salad. I take fruit and carrot sticks as snacks because I love those.

When I gave up smoking 11 years ago, I used the Allan Carr Easy way to give up smoking. He said you are not 'giving up smoking'. Once you've smoked your last fag, you are a non smoker. That really hit a chord with me as it didn't feel like denial or giving anything up. I am trying to do the same with food. I'm not trying to eat less, I just am because I'm only eating what I really want. It really works for me. I'm not sure I've explained that very well. I think it's really important to enjoy what you eat. As soon as you feel like it's denial, it's going to fail! Allan Carr said if you want that cigarette, then smoke it, but do you really want it? It takes 5 minutes to smoke and then an hour of feeling bad because you did.

I think about this every time I feel like eating crisps during the week. Choose between what you want now, and what you want most. Well I may want some crisps (which of course I can have at the weekend) but I want to look good in a bikini in the summer more.
